A plea bargain was signed on Sunday with former Border Policeman Ben Deri, who was accused of killing a Palestinian Authority youth during rioting at the Bituniya Crossing, near Jerusalem about two-and-a-half years ago.
Deri will confess to negligent homicide. Defense Attorney Tzion Amir told Channel 10 Television he was happy prosecutors realized Deri did not intentionally fire live ammunition at the victim. The plea bargain does not address punishment. Amir is seeking probation for his client while the prosecution is expected to ask for prison time.
